This is the public documentation view of .smithers/spec/features.json, the structured feature ledger used by the docs-driven-development workflow. It covers the open-source runtime, CLI, published packages, built-in workflow pack, and operator surfaces in this repository. Example projects, benchmarks, private deployments, and marketing applications are consumers of Smithers. They do not create, downgrade, or otherwise count as core product features. fixed means the described scope has convincing current tests and no known gap. partial means the capability ships, but its feature record lists an unproved environment, provider path, or explicit limitation. The JSON ledger contains the detailed capabilities, tests, architecture, observability, debugging notes, and open gaps behind every row.

Coverage contract

Repository checks keep this page and the feature ledger tied to the shipped surface:
  • Every non-private package under packages/ and apps/ must be assigned to at least one feature through an architecture or diff path.
  • Every feature id in .smithers/spec/features.json must appear exactly once in this table and link to an existing Mintlify source page.
  • Public component guides, Gateway RPC pages, workspace packages, and selected component prop types are compared directly with their source exports.
  • The agent-facing llms-* bundles include this inventory plus browser, testing, Trellis, and provenance documentation.
